[Rt-commit] r7113 - in rt/branches/3.7-EXPERIMENTAL: .

ruz at bestpractical.com ruz at bestpractical.com
Fri Mar 2 14:33:47 EST 2007


Author: ruz
Date: Fri Mar  2 14:33:46 2007
New Revision: 7113

Modified:
   rt/branches/3.7-EXPERIMENTAL/   (props changed)
   rt/branches/3.7-EXPERIMENTAL/html/Ticket/Elements/ShowTransaction

Log:
 r4586 at cubic-pc:  cubic | 2007-02-15 23:47:16 +0300
 * minor


Modified: rt/branches/3.7-EXPERIMENTAL/html/Ticket/Elements/ShowTransaction
==============================================================================
--- rt/branches/3.7-EXPERIMENTAL/html/Ticket/Elements/ShowTransaction	(original)
+++ rt/branches/3.7-EXPERIMENTAL/html/Ticket/Elements/ShowTransaction	Fri Mar  2 14:33:46 2007
@@ -43,26 +43,26 @@
 %# those contributions and any derivatives thereof.
 %# 
 %# END BPS TAGGED BLOCK }}}
-<div class="ticket-transaction<% $type_class && " $type_class" %><% $RowNum % 2 ? ' odd' : ' even' %>">
+<div class="ticket-transaction <% $type_class %> <% $RowNum % 2 ? 'odd' : 'even' %>">
 <table width="100%" cellspacing="0" cellpadding="2" border="0">
   <tr>
     <td rowspan="2" valign="top" class="type">
-      <a name="txn-<%$Transaction->Id%>" href="<% $DisplayPath %>#txn-<%$Transaction->Id%>">#</a>
+      <a name="txn-<% $Transaction->Id %>" href="<% $DisplayPath %>#txn-<% $Transaction->Id %>">#</a>
       <% $LastTransaction ? '<a name="lasttrans">&nbsp;</a>' : '&nbsp;' |n %>
     </td>
     <td class="date"><% $transdate|n %></td>
 % my $desc = $Transaction->BriefDescription;
 % $m->callback( text => \$desc, Transaction => $Transaction, %ARGS, CallbackName => 'ModifyDisplay' );
     <td class="description">
-      <%$Transaction->CreatorObj->Name%> - <%$TicketString%> <%$desc%>
+      <% $Transaction->CreatorObj->Name %> - <% $TicketString %> <% $desc %>
     </td>
-    <td class="time-taken"><%$TimeTaken%></td>
-    <td class="actions"><%$titlebar_commands|n%></td>
+    <td class="time-taken"><% $TimeTaken %></td>
+    <td class="actions"><% $titlebar_commands |n %></td>
   </tr>
 
   <tr>
     <td colspan="4" class="content">
-% if ($Transaction->CustomFieldValues->Count) {
+% if ( $Transaction->CustomFieldValues->Count ) {
       <& /Elements/ShowCustomFields, Object => $Transaction &>
 % }
 % $m->comp('ShowTransactionAttachments', %ARGS, Parent => 0) unless ($Collapsed ||!$ShowBody);
@@ -150,7 +150,7 @@
 
 my @DisplayHeaders=qw ( _all);
 
-if ( $Transaction->Type =~ /EmailRecord$/ ) {
+if ( $type =~ /EmailRecord$/ ) {
     @DisplayHeaders = qw(To Cc Bcc);
 
     my $aid = 
@@ -175,19 +175,17 @@
     }
 
     if ( $Attachments->[0] && $ShowTitleBarCommands ) {
-        if ( $Transaction->TicketObj->CurrentUserHasRight('ReplyToTicket')
-             or $Transaction->TicketObj->CurrentUserHasRight('ModifyTicket')) {
+        my $can_modify = $Transaction->TicketObj->CurrentUserHasRight('ModifyTicket');
+        if ( $can_modify || $Transaction->TicketObj->CurrentUserHasRight('ReplyToTicket') ) {
             $titlebar_commands .=
-                "[<a href=\"".$UpdatePath."?id="
-              . $Transaction->Ticket
-              . "&QuoteTransaction="
-              . $Transaction->Id
+                "[<a href=\"".$UpdatePath
+              . "?id=" . $Transaction->Ticket
+              . "&QuoteTransaction=" . $Transaction->Id
               . "&Action=Respond\">"
               . loc('Reply')
               . "</a>]&nbsp;";
         }
-        if ( $Transaction->TicketObj->CurrentUserHasRight('CommentOnTicket')
-             or $Transaction->TicketObj->CurrentUserHasRight('ModifyTicket')) {
+        if ( $can_modify || $Transaction->TicketObj->CurrentUserHasRight('CommentOnTicket') ) {
             $titlebar_commands .=
                 "[<a href=\"".$UpdatePath."?id="
               . $Transaction->Ticket


More information about the Rt-commit mailing list